正确的顺序应该是将DerivedException的catch块放在std::runtime_error之前。
根据实际需求选择命令行输出或Web服务方式,关键在于准确计算时间差并合理控制更新频率。
建议在数据量不大、强调兼容性和规范性的系统间使用。
典型使用场景 在需要高速输入输出的程序中(如算法竞赛、大数据读取),常关闭同步: 立即学习“C++免费学习笔记(深入)”; int main() { std::ios_base::sync_with_stdio(false); std::cin.tie(nullptr); // 解除 cin 与 cout 的绑定 // 此后只使用 cin/cout 或只使用 scanf/printf int x; std::cin >> x; std::cout << x << '\n'; return 0; } cin.tie(nullptr) 是另一个优化:解除 cin 和 cout 的绑定。
注意虚析构函数的使用。
典型接口: POST /tasks - 创建新任务 GET /tasks/{id} - 查询任务状态 DELETE /tasks/{id} - 取消任务 使用 net/http 或 gin 快速搭建REST服务,结合中间件做认证和限流。
$xmlStr = '<feed xmlns="http://www.w3.org/2005/Atom"><title>博客</title></feed>'; $xml = simplexml_load_string($xmlStr); // 注册命名空间前缀 $xml->registerXPathNamespace('atom', 'http://www.w3.org/2005/Atom'); $title = $xml->xpath('//atom:title'); echo (string)$title[0]; 基本上就这些常用方法。
总结 在Go语言中,当需要将float64或其他数值类型转换为字符串并与现有字符串拼接时,直接使用+ string(value)是不可行的。
不复杂但容易忽略细节,比如避免颜色溢出(用min/max限制值),以及注意性能(大图处理较慢)。
_ref(s):引用成员绑定到外部传入的字符串s。
如果确定类型关系,static_cast 更高效;若涉及不确定的向下转型,dynamic_cast 更可靠。
解决方案:使用-linkmode=external 解决此问题的推荐方法是使用-linkmode=external标志来代替-hostobj。
对于动态分配的数组(通过new T[]创建): 通过new T[]创建的数组,在C++中是无法直接通过sizeof来获取其长度的。
虽然这里使用了元组,但对于需要动态增删对象的情况,使用列表(turtles = [m1, m2, m3, m4])会更灵活。
立即学习“go语言免费学习笔记(深入)”; Map的自动扩容机制 Go语言规范明确指出,make函数提供的初始容量并不会限制map的大小。
在复杂的 HTML 结构中,可以使用 PHP 的 heredoc 语法来简化字符串的拼接。
通过定义一个包含所有参数的基函数,并创建封装函数来提供默认值或简化调用,我们能够在Go项目中实现灵活且易于理解的函数接口。
XPath的强大:XPath是处理XML数据的利器,它提供了比简单循环遍历更强大、更灵活的节点选择能力。
然而,Go在Android平台的发展初期并未被采纳,主要原因如下: 历史时机: 当Android操作系统由Google收购并开始大规模开发时,Go语言尚未诞生。
... 2 查看详情 注意:查询DMV需要相应的权限,如 VIEW SERVER STATE。
本文链接:http://www.jnmotorsbikes.com/151912_128817.html